39  /*
40   * This driver attempts to support the Lexar Jumpshot USB CompactFlash
41   * reader.  Like many other USB CompactFlash readers, the Jumpshot contains
42   * a USB-to-ATA chip.
43   *
44   * This driver supports reading and writing.  If you're truly paranoid,
45   * however, you can force the driver into a write-protected state by setting
46   * the WP enable bits in jumpshot_handle_mode_sense.  See the comments
47   * in that routine.
48   */

112 static int jumpshot_read_data(struct us_data *us,
113 			      struct jumpshot_info *info,
114 			      u32 sector,
115 			      u32 sectors)
116 {
117 	unsigned char *command = us->iobuf;
118 	unsigned char *buffer;
119 	unsigned char  thistime;
120 	unsigned int totallen, alloclen;
121 	int len, result;
122 	unsigned int sg_offset = 0;
123 	struct scatterlist *sg = NULL;
124 
125 	// we're working in LBA mode.  according to the ATA spec,
126 	// we can support up to 28-bit addressing.  I don't know if Jumpshot
127 	// supports beyond 24-bit addressing.  It's kind of hard to test
128 	// since it requires > 8GB CF card.
129 
130 	if (sector > 0x0FFFFFFF)
131 		return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
132 
133 	totallen = sectors * info->ssize;
134 
135 	// Since we don't read more than 64 KB at a time, we have to create
136 	// a bounce buffer and move the data a piece at a time between the
137 	// bounce buffer and the actual transfer buffer.
138 
139 	alloclen = min(totallen, 65536u);
140 	buffer = kmalloc(alloclen, GFP_NOIO);
141 	if (buffer == NULL)
142 		return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
143 
144 	do {
145 		// loop, never allocate or transfer more than 64k at once
146 		// (min(128k, 255*info->ssize) is the real limit)
147 		len = min(totallen, alloclen);
148 		thistime = (len / info->ssize) & 0xff;
149 
150 		command[0] = 0;
151 		command[1] = thistime;
152 		command[2] = sector & 0xFF;
153 		command[3] = (sector >>  8) & 0xFF;
154 		command[4] = (sector >> 16) & 0xFF;
155 
156 		command[5] = 0xE0 | ((sector >> 24) & 0x0F);
157 		command[6] = 0x20;
158 
159 		// send the setup + command
160 		result = usb_stor_ctrl_transfer(us, us->send_ctrl_pipe,
161 					       0, 0x20, 0, 1, command, 7);
162 		if (result != USB_STOR_XFER_GOOD)
163 			goto leave;
164 
165 		// read the result
166 		result = jumpshot_bulk_read(us, buffer, len);
167 		if (result != USB_STOR_XFER_GOOD)
168 			goto leave;
169 
170 		US_DEBUGP("jumpshot_read_data:  %d bytes\n", len);
171 
172 		// Store the data in the transfer buffer
173 		usb_stor_access_xfer_buf(buffer, len, us->srb,
174 				 &sg, &sg_offset, TO_XFER_BUF);
175 
176 		sector += thistime;
177 		totallen -= len;
178 	} while (totallen > 0);
179 
180 	kfree(buffer);
181 	return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_GOOD;
182 
183  leave:
184 	kfree(buffer);
185 	return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
186 }

189 static int jumpshot_write_data(struct us_data *us,
190 			       struct jumpshot_info *info,
191 			       u32 sector,
192 			       u32 sectors)
193 {
194 	unsigned char *command = us->iobuf;
195 	unsigned char *buffer;
196 	unsigned char  thistime;
197 	unsigned int totallen, alloclen;
198 	int len, result, waitcount;
199 	unsigned int sg_offset = 0;
200 	struct scatterlist *sg = NULL;
201 
202 	// we're working in LBA mode.  according to the ATA spec,
203 	// we can support up to 28-bit addressing.  I don't know if Jumpshot
204 	// supports beyond 24-bit addressing.  It's kind of hard to test
205 	// since it requires > 8GB CF card.
206 	//
207 	if (sector > 0x0FFFFFFF)
208 		return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
209 
210 	totallen = sectors * info->ssize;
211 
212 	// Since we don't write more than 64 KB at a time, we have to create
213 	// a bounce buffer and move the data a piece at a time between the
214 	// bounce buffer and the actual transfer buffer.
215 
216 	alloclen = min(totallen, 65536u);
217 	buffer = kmalloc(alloclen, GFP_NOIO);
218 	if (buffer == NULL)
219 		return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
220 
221 	do {
222 		// loop, never allocate or transfer more than 64k at once
223 		// (min(128k, 255*info->ssize) is the real limit)
224 
225 		len = min(totallen, alloclen);
226 		thistime = (len / info->ssize) & 0xff;
227 
228 		// Get the data from the transfer buffer
229 		usb_stor_access_xfer_buf(buffer, len, us->srb,
230 				&sg, &sg_offset, FROM_XFER_BUF);
231 
232 		command[0] = 0;
233 		command[1] = thistime;
234 		command[2] = sector & 0xFF;
235 		command[3] = (sector >>  8) & 0xFF;
236 		command[4] = (sector >> 16) & 0xFF;
237 
238 		command[5] = 0xE0 | ((sector >> 24) & 0x0F);
239 		command[6] = 0x30;
240 
241 		// send the setup + command
242 		result = usb_stor_ctrl_transfer(us, us->send_ctrl_pipe,
243 			0, 0x20, 0, 1, command, 7);
244 		if (result != USB_STOR_XFER_GOOD)
245 			goto leave;
246 
247 		// send the data
248 		result = jumpshot_bulk_write(us, buffer, len);
249 		if (result != USB_STOR_XFER_GOOD)
250 			goto leave;
251 
252 		// read the result.  apparently the bulk write can complete
253 		// before the jumpshot drive is finished writing.  so we loop
254 		// here until we get a good return code
255 		waitcount = 0;
256 		do {
257 			result = jumpshot_get_status(us);
258 			if (result != US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_GOOD) {
259 				// I have not experimented to find the smallest value.
260 				//
261 				msleep(50);
262 			}
263 		} while ((result != US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_GOOD) && (waitcount < 10));
264 
265 		if (result != US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_GOOD)
266 			US_DEBUGP("jumpshot_write_data:  Gah!  Waitcount = 10.  Bad write!?\n");
267 
268 		sector += thistime;
269 		totallen -= len;
270 	} while (totallen > 0);
271 
272 	kfree(buffer);
273 	return result;
274 
275  leave:
276 	kfree(buffer);
277 	return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
278 }

280 static int jumpshot_id_device(struct us_data *us,
281 			      struct jumpshot_info *info)
282 {
283 	unsigned char *command = us->iobuf;
284 	unsigned char *reply;
285 	int 	 rc;
286 
287 	if (!us || !info)
288 		return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
289 
290 	command[0] = 0xE0;
291 	command[1] = 0xEC;
292 	reply = kmalloc(512, GFP_NOIO);
293 	if (!reply)
294 		return US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
295 
296 	// send the setup
297 	rc = usb_stor_ctrl_transfer(us, us->send_ctrl_pipe,
298 				   0, 0x20, 0, 6, command, 2);
299 
300 	if (rc != USB_STOR_XFER_GOOD) {
301 		US_DEBUGP("jumpshot_id_device:  Gah! "
302 			  "send_control for read_capacity failed\n");
303 		rc = US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
304 		goto leave;
305 	}
306 
307 	// read the reply
308 	rc = jumpshot_bulk_read(us, reply, 512);
309 	if (rc != USB_STOR_XFER_GOOD) {
310 		rc = US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_ERROR;
311 		goto leave;
312 	}
313 
314 	info->sectors = ((u32)(reply[117]) << 24) |
315 			((u32)(reply[116]) << 16) |
316 			((u32)(reply[115]) <<  8) |
317 			((u32)(reply[114])      );
318 
319 	rc = USB_STOR_TRANSPORT_GOOD;
320 
321  leave:
322 	kfree(reply);
323 	return rc;
324 }
